Haier America (pronounced Hi-er), a division of the Chinese-owned Haier Group, has joined the Ginn Racing team of sponsors. A leading manufacturer of home appliances and consumer electronics, Haier will sponsor Joe Nemechek’s Ginn Racing entry in Saturday night’s Nextel Cup race in Darlington S.C.
The Haier Group, ranked by Forbes magazine as the most reputable company in China and 25th overall in the world, was founded in 1984 in Qingdao, China. The company’s products are manufactured in 16 countries, including the United States. Haier’s U.S. manufacturing plant is located in Camden, S.C., approximately 30 miles from Darlington Raceway.
